  • GeIL Polaris RGB SYNC 32GB (2 x 16GB) 288-Pin DDR5 SDRAM DDR5 5200 (PC5 41600) Desktop Memory Model GOSR532GB5200C34ADC CAS Latency: 34 Voltage: 1.15V Multi-channel Kit: Dual Channel Kit Timing: 34-38-38-78 Heat Spreader: Yes Color: Red LED Color: RGB

Specifications Overview

Model GOSR532GB5200C34ADC
Release Date January 2022

* First availability for purchase, it may not correspond to the actual market launch date.

Type 288-pin DDR5 DIMM
Speed DDR5-5200 MHz
Size 32GB (2 x 16GB)
CAS Latency 34
Timing 34-38-38-78
First Word Latency 13.07 ns
Voltage 1.15 V
Heat Spreader Yes
ECC Support No
Color Red
LED Color RGB

RAM First Word Latency Table (nanoseconds)

Latency is measured in nanoseconds, which is a combination of frequency and CAS. Both frequency increases and latency decreases result in better system performance (when latency is the same, always prefer higher frequency if possible).
